Energy in Ahoskie, NC
Ahoskie, NC Electricity Rates
November 2018
In the most recent month of electricity data, November 2018, Ahoskie's average rate of 11.29¢/kWh -- a difference of about -13% from the U.S. average of 12.95¢/kWh that month.[1]
Ahoskie Electricty, Year Over Year
Year over year in Ahoskie (NC), electricity rates increased an estimated 5 percent -- from 10.75¢/kWh (November 2017) to 11.29¢/kWh (November 2018).[1]
November 2017
In November 2017, the average electricity rate in Ahoskie (North Carolina) of 10.75¢/kWh -- a difference of about -17% from the United States average of 12.94¢/kWh that month.[1]

Ahoskie, NC Solar Energy
Solar: Ahoskie vs. Nevada
The average amount of solar radition in Ahoskie (measured on a monthly basis) is 27 percent lower than an area of the U.S. (Nevada) with historically high levels of solar radiation.[2]
Solar Power Output in Ahoskie
August is historically the month that will have the highest solar output (AC) values in Ahoskie -- averaging an estimated 550 kWhac. December typically has the lowest output (372 kWhac).[2]
Solar: Ahoskie vs. Washington
The average amount of solar radition in Ahoskie (measured monthly) is 30 percent higher than an area of the U.S. (Washington) with historically low levels of solar radiation.[2]

Ahoskie, NC Natural Gas Rates
November 2018
In the most recent month of natural gas data, November 2018, Ahoskie's average rate of 10.82$/Mcf -- a difference of about +15% from the U.S. average of 9.43$/Mcf that month.[3]
Ahoskie Natural Gas, Year Over Year
On a year-over-year basis in Ahoskie (NC), natural gas rates decreased about 9 percent -- from 11.93$/Mcf (November 2017) to 10.82$/Mcf (November 2018).[3]
